Getting started documentation: Core.Initialize()

Hi guys, I've just realized I missed the step from getting started docs - calling Core.Initialize() It's not clear from docs and samples what is the best way to do it (I'm on Xamarin.Android). Can it be called only once on application startup (specifically Application subclass)?

Also, why was it working without calling that method? I had no exceptions when I tested on my device.
